Job Requirements
- Commercial Pilot or ATP MEL License
- first class medical certificate
- must have 3,000 hours of total flight time
- must have at least 1,000 turbine hour flight time
- must have 2,000 retractable gear flight time
- 250 hours PIC in a Pilatus PC-12
- must be able to work weekends and holidays

Job Duties
- Plans and conducts flights in compliance with company operations manual and applicable federal, domestic, and international flight regulations while upholding the highest safety standards and practices
- planning flight routes to ensure efficient use of fuel and time, including reviewing weather conditions along the route
- coordinating with other pilots to ensure that flights depart and arrive on time
- making regular checks on the aircraft's technical performance to ensure proper maintenance, efficient and safe operation
- maintaining accurate records of flight hours, routes flown, equipment used, and passenger information
- communicating with air traffic control about any changes in flight plans or problems with the aircraft
- using radar equipment to track aircraft position, speed, and direction of flight
- expected to employ a level of authority, responsibility, and professionalism well beyond just piloting aircraft
- conducting training exercises to improve flying skills and proficiency in emergency situations
- completes other duties as assigned by management personnel
